Lake Charles’ metro area blends a vibrant waterfront lifestyle with affordable rental options that appeal to students, military families, and professionals alike. Downtown’s historic district and the revitalized Lakeshore neighborhood offer a mix of modern apartments and classic single‑family homes within walking distance of the lake, the Convention Center, and a lively arts scene. Renters can find studio apartments typically in the $950‑$1,000 range, while one‑bedroom units hover around the $940‑$960 bracket, providing a cost‑effective gateway to city living. Larger families often look to two‑ and three‑bedroom apartments, which commonly sit in the $1,100‑$1,400 range, delivering space without breaking the budget.
The surrounding suburbs, such as Westlake and Prien Lake, feature a strong selection of detached houses that cater to a variety of household sizes. Three‑bedroom homes generally command rents near $1,500, and properties with four or more bedrooms can reach the $2,500 level, reflecting the desirability of spacious living near top-rated schools and outdoor recreation like the Creole Nature Trail. | Property Type | Bedrooms | Average | Median | Min - Max | 25th - 75th |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Apartment | Studio | $1,029 | $1,013 | $650 - $1,440 | $848 - $1,440 |
| Apartment | 1 Bedroom | $910 | $952 | $219 - $1,340 | $750 - $1,095 |
| Apartment | 2 Bedroom | $1,147 | $1,150 | $700 - $2,400 | $895 - $1,325 |
| Apartment | 3 Bedroom | $1,395 | $1,397 | $999 - $1,938 | $1,109 - $1,687 |
| Apartment | 4+ Bedroom | $1,033 | $950 | $900 - $1,250 | $900 - $1,250 |
| House | Studio | $1,625 | $1,175 | $650 - $3,500 | $850 - $3,500 |
| House | 1 Bedroom | $760 | $750 | $600 - $1,175 | $695 - $795 |
| House | 2 Bedroom | $1,115 | $900 | $695 - $2,600 | $800 - $1,295 |
| House | 3 Bedroom | $1,600 | $1,400 | $395 - $5,988 | $1,100 - $1,800 |
| House | 4+ Bedroom | $2,739 | $2,499 | $1,100 - $7,500 | $2,000 - $3,000 |
In the current period, the average rent in Lake Charles, LA was $1,327 for Studio, $878 for 1 Bedroom, $1,128 for 2 Bedroom, $1,577 for 3 Bedroom, and $2,541 for 4+ Bedroom.
